I'm intersted in creating other realities. I want to use photography to explore questions of what is real, and create images that challenge the notion of a single reality. Photography gives me the opportunity to capture patterns of expression and color that remind me of the incredible range of possibilities and emotions that surround me everyday.
As a self-taught photographer, my artistic life history has been a series of departures and returns. I began experimenting with black and white photography and photograms in my early teens. Some of the same chromatic themes in my photograms are evident in my current work. In college, I returned to art by pursuing oil painting and later photographic collage. After taking a hiatus to be part of the dot.com boom and subsequent bust, I returned to photography. This time I have shifted my entire production to utilize digital technologies in my photoshoots, editing, and print production.
I current live in Portland, Oregon devoting part of my life to being a technology addict.
